Polycystine radiolarians within oligotrophic waters: higher abundance closer to tropical oceanic islands

Published in 2019 at "Tropical Ecology"

DOI: 10.1007/s42965-019-00030-3

Abstract: We hypothesize that the polycystine radiolarians suffer modifications in density, species richness/diversity, as well as in the assemblage structure with the proximity of the Saint Peter and Saint Paul archipelago at the tropical South Atlantic.… read more here.

Distribution of Polycystine Radiolarians in Bottom Surface Sediments and Its Relation to Summer Sea Temperature in the High-Latitude North Atlantic

Published in 2017 at "Frontiers in Marine Science"

DOI: 10.3389/fmars.2017.00330

Abstract: An objective of the study is to get new biogeographic information on the modern polycystine radiolarians from the high-latitude North Atlantic. The quantitative radiolarian dataset was compiled from publications and own micropaleontological counts from samples… read more here.
